Compact flotation system with removable stainless steel lamella packs
The Reynolds Bauhm Lamella Flotator (FLO-L) is an innovative flotation system featuring internal partition walls that significantly reduce unit size without compromising treatment efficiency. The removable stainless steel lamella packs allow for easy cleaning and maintenance without the need for cranes or heavy equipment, reducing downtime and operational costs.

Our Lamella Flotation Clarifier is engineered for reliable performance in continuous industrial and municipal applications. The design incorporates robust materials, validated process parameters, and proven hydraulic configurations to achieve consistent treatment results with minimal operator intervention. Each unit is factory-assembled and wet-tested before dispatch to ensure trouble-free commissioning.
The unit features optimised process geometry for maximum treatment efficiency within a compact footprint. Materials of construction are selected based on wastewater characteristics, with 304/316 stainless steel as standard and duplex or special alloys available for aggressive applications.
